Standard Builder: Pause Workflow Actions

What’s new?
The pause actions feature is now live on the Standard Builder!
You can now enable or disable any action inside a workflow - without deleting it.
Turn off individual nodes temporarily while testing or debugging, so you can experiment freely without breaking your automation.
How it works
In the Standard Builder, hover over any node and toggle the Pause/Play switch.

  • Disabled nodes are visibly dimmed and skipped during execution.
  • Enabled nodes run normally once re-activated.
If a disabled node is the only path to downstream steps, the contact will skip the disabled nodes and only execute the active nodes.
How to use it
  • Open a workflow in the Standard Builder.
  • Use the toggle on any node to disable it.
  • Re-enable when ready - no need to rebuild or reconnect.
Why we built it
Previously, stopping a step meant deleting or disconnecting it — risking lost work and broken logic. Now you can pause parts of a workflow safely, making testing, troubleshooting, and iteration much faster.
